An employer is responsible for only those torts committed by an employee that take place while the employee is doing what he is employed to do.
Consumer Awareness
The understanding and knowledge that consumers have about products, services, and their rights, influencing their purchasing decisions and behaviors.
Demand
The capacity of consumers to purchase a good or service, considering their willingness and financial ability, at diverse prices over an established period.
Economic Inefficiencies
Circumstances where resources are not optimally allocated, leading to waste or losses in potential value within an economy.
Product Variety
The assortment of different goods or services offered by a firm or market to cater to diverse consumer preferences.
